In order to help its readers avoid visiting countries and cities in which a huge number of tourists are resting at this time of the year,
GQ magazine offered less known but very interesting places for recreation and travel, among which is the city of
Kotor, located in Montenegro.
Readers who want to enjoy beauty, luxury and a great holiday at sea,
GQ magazine recommends going to the Montenegrin resort town of Kotor. It was also noted that limiting the number of visitors in Dubrovnik (Croatia) could cause increased interest among travelers from all over the world to neighboring Montenegro. "Cobbled streets and ancient buildings in the
Old Town of Kotor, which is under the protection of UNESCO, stunning panoramic views from the mountain peaks, magnificent nature and a variety of beaches in Montenegro can well replace the rest in Croatia," writes GQ magazine.
In addition, choosing from the countries of the Balkan region, GQ magazine advises to go to the "small Slovenian metropolis" Ljubljana, and wine lovers are recommended visiting the valley of Timok in Serbia.
